### Archive cold buckets

Moves Driftvault buckets untouched for 180+ days into the glacial tier. Runs nightly, batched, with a hard cap per run to avoid API throttling. On-call: if the job overruns its window, it self-aborts and resumes next night — no manual action needed. Rollback is a config flip. Thresholds and batch sizes are defined here.

tuning constants:
THRESHOLDS = {
    "kelix": 280,
    "druvan": 756,
    "oliael": 399,
}

Hi team,

Welcome aboard. Starting next cycle, the Quillhaven payroll export switches from CSV to the new JSON envelope format, with field names documented in our partner spec. Please validate your parser against the staging feed before Friday and flag any mapping gaps early. To authenticate your test calls against staging, use the bearer token below.

bearer token for badup-fafof: eyJhbGciOiJIUzI1NiIsInR5cCI6IkpXVCJ9.eyJzdWIiOiIgE07xxTrG6In0.Xj07bI6jvmGT

Minutes — Management Meeting, Vexlor Industries

Attendees agreed to a write-down of aging stock at the Draymoor warehouse, chiefly the Corvex-3 fittings line. Finance confirmed the adjustment will post this quarter. Marta Delven will brief auditors; operations will clear shelf space by month-end. For the incoming director: disposal options are still open. The confidential note on forward plans follows below.

internal memo for kajef-bagaf: Silionax Freight is in early talks to buy Silathax Freight for about $30.4 million. The Aldael launch date is January 3, and nothing goes to the press before then.

## Service Accounts — fd-hunter

The fd-hunter service account exists solely for the leaked-file-descriptor investigation on the Quillbrook fleet. It has read-only access to process tables and the descriptor audit stream, nothing else. Release managers should confirm the account is still active before each cut, since the fd sweep runs as a release gate. The account authenticates to the internal Quillbrook telemetry API with the key shown below.

app token of fajop-fahif = qvz4-AnML